    You're probably looking at all these 5-star reviews and wondering: Is this place too good to be true?

    Well, it isn't. It's worthy of every star it's received.

    Terry Paulding got me out of a big jam a couple of weeks ago when I was closing in on a 26-person team-building event and was quickly running out of options. My boss had his heart set on a food-related event, but every company/kitchen I could find was either unavailable or was simply not a good fit for our group.

    The clock was ticking and I was at a loss, until word-of-mouth led me to Terry.

    She was flexible, friendly, communicative, and extremely helpful. I had never organized this type of event so I peppered her with questions, calls, and emails, all of which she fielded with patience and charm. Then, in the days leading up to yesterday's event, she kept in regular contact with me, which put my mind at great ease.

    Yesterday afternoon, Terry had the beer and wine we delivered (it's BYOB) on ice and ready for us as we walked in the door. She greeted us with a bit of history on her kitchen and an overview of how the next few hours would unfold. She had us laughing and feeling immediately at ease.

    We broke up into four groups, each group overseen by a trained chef. My group's chef was Samantha, who struck a nice balance between guiding us and being very present, while still prompting us to learn, experiment, and make our own decisions.

    Each group created three tapas dishes from recipes provided. Some of the dishes we made were mini chicken empanadas, gougeres stuffed with tequila-lime shrimp salad, papatas bravas, hiramasa crudo, grilled flank steak with chimichurri, and piquillo peppers stuffed with goat cheese.

    Terry's philosophy for our event was to include a small element of competition but to keep the primary focus on collaboration. So from the ingredients in their three respective dishes, each team created a fourth competition dish. That worked perfectly for us...there was just enough friendly rivalry!

    Ultimately, the event was a rousing success. And it felt really good to work with someone who obviously has great pride in what she has built. We loved that she and her team sat down and ate dinner with us. I cannot recommend Terry, her facility, and her wonderful team of chefs enough.

    Five big, tasty stars!

    Terry & Francisco led a great Bastille Day cooking class for our staff of 16.  They had a great space and were patient with our multiple levels of kitchen experience.  The tables were set beautifully and they joined us for our delicious 3 course meal.  

    To start, we made a trio of starters: mussel & leeks with saffron, an artichoke and fennel conserve with scallop crudo and a mini nicoise salad.  The main course was a salmon paillard with cilantro butter, watercress and spiced coucous.  To finish, we had a fresh blueberry tart with a fabulous creme fraiche ice cream I'm still thinking about.  

    What a warm and welcoming place.  We will be back!

    I've been taking classes from Terry off and on since 1999.  My first few seasons of classes were at her shared kitchen on Hollis in Emeryville, just down the street from her "new" kitchen.  It was shared with Bette's Oceanview Diner, a wedding cake maker, and June Taylor Preserves... yum.  When I started taking classes I was 23, new in the kitchen, and intimidated by cooking in general, and especially with trying to cook new things.  Now I'm 33 (almost 34), and feel like I can hold my own in the kitchen, and I'm not intimidated to try new recipes.  I attribute my love for food and cooking first and foremost to my mother, but Terry gets some of the credit too.  She's opened my eyes to all the other things I can try to recreate in my kitchen and gave me the confidence to actually do it.  

    Terry's a great instructor, and she puts together meals that are out of your comfort zone, but still easy to recreate at home.  I have a stack of her recipes in my cupboard that I always refer to.

    I've since started taking classes from Rosetta Costantino in Terry's kitchen as well.  I love these classes too.

    All in all, Terry offers a great service, either with classes, catering, or private events at her kitchen.  Just talking about this, makes me want to go sign up for more classes.  FUN!

    You might not be worthy enough to be a Cheftestant on Top Chef (I know I'm not), but you can take cooking classes in the kitchen used for season one of the BravoTV reality cooking contest.  That's right--although the setting appeared to be San Francisco on the show, the actual Top Chef kitchen was located in Emeryville in Paulding and Company's Creative Kitchen.  This probably explains why they went shopping nearby at Berkeley Bowl.  Terry Paulding, the founder, is a great teacher.  She even taught the animators at Pixar who worked on Ratatouille how to cook so that they could accurately depict a working kitchen in the film.  I'm currently taking one of her classes through the Piedmont Adult School which is ridiculously affordable compared to all the other cooking schools in the area.  Terry also offers catering services and team building events hosted at her kitchen.
